Why Korean Street Food Sells in Lipa

Lipa serves as a major urban hub in Batangas with a massive population of students and young professionals who love trendy international snacks. The local food scene welcomes affordable and quick bites, making concepts like K-Bowls very appealing. With a low entry budget starting at ₱16,988, local entrepreneurs find it accessible to launch a quick service stall. Families and barkadas frequently look for affordable dining options after school or work. The continuous growth of commercial zones ensures steady foot traffic for food carts and kiosks across the city.

Available Catalog Options and Budgets

The directory features several options ranging from affordable carts to larger setups. For instance, K-Bowls requires an investment between ₱16,988 and ₱29,988 with a quick return period of three months. Those looking for specialized snacks can check Annyeong Corndog, which requires an investment of ₱250,000 to ₱400,000. Another notable choice is Luvyah Korean Corndogs with an investment range of ₱350,000 to ₱600,000. These brands provide flexible formats such as food carts and kiosks that fit different capital levels.

Picking a Suitable Location in Lipa

Choosing the right spot in Lipa requires targeting areas with heavy pedestrian traffic like university strips or near major malls. Formats like kiosks or food carts fit well inside grocery hallways, commercial arcades, or near schools. If you start with a budget friendly concept like K-Egg, you can test a compact kiosk setup before expanding your footprint. Observing where students gather during afternoon rush hours helps pinpoint the exact spot for maximum sales. High visibility and easy access for delivery riders also support home based or online hybrid operations.

Compare At A Glance

BrandFranchise feeTotal investmentROI periodFormat
K-Bowls₱17k₱17k – ₱30k~3 moMulti-format
Annyeong Corndog₱50k₱250k – ₱400k~10 moMulti-format
Luvyah Korean Corndogs₱150k₱350k – ₱600k~10 moMulti-format
K-Egg₱17k₱17k – ₱30kNot disclosedMulti-format
